2025 Isle of Man TT: Full practice and race schedule
The rundown of the full 2025 Isle of Man TT schedule
The 2025 Isle of Man TT will take place from Monday 26 May through to Saturday 7 June.
Back for its fourth year since the forced break in 2020 and 2021 due to the COVID pandemic, the Isle of Man TT is enjoying a boom period.
In recent years, the schedule has seen additional races added to the package to create a more intense two weeks from the end of May to the beginning of June.
In total, there will be 10 races spread across the Supersport, Supersport, Supertwin, Superbikes and Sidecars.
Michael Dunlop comes into the 2025 Isle of Man TT holding the all-time record for wins at the event, setting the benchmark at 29 victories last year.
There has been a small tweak to the practice week format for 2025 surrounding the Sidecar class, whose starting order will be determined by qualifying times rather than seeded places.
